About Disko Bay
Disko Bay in western Greenland is a premier Arctic cruise destination renowned for its dramatic icebergs calving from the Sermeq Kujalleq glacier. The bay is dominated by the town of Ilulissat and its UNESCO-listed ice fjord, offering passengers views of massive floating ice formations and opportunities for wildlife spotting.
